What is the reason behind the expensive transaction fees when transferring Bitcoin from Coinbase to Binance?

- Hassing HeinAug 14, 2021 · 5 years agoWell, when it comes to transferring Bitcoin from Coinbase to Binance, the transaction fees can be quite high. This is mainly due to the nature of the Bitcoin network itself. Bitcoin operates on a decentralized network, which means that transactions need to be verified and added to the blockchain by miners. These miners require incentives to validate transactions, and transaction fees serve as those incentives. As the demand for Bitcoin transactions increases, so does the competition among miners to include transactions in the next block. This competition drives up the fees as miners prioritize transactions with higher fees. So, when transferring Bitcoin from Coinbase to Binance, you might experience higher fees due to the competition among miners to process your transaction quickly.
